Samsung DDR5 ECC Registered Memory Module
Enhance your system's efficiency with the Samsung M321R8GA0PB2-CCPEC, a high-performance 64GB DDR5 SDRAM module. Engineered for stability and speed, this component is ideal for servers and workstations demanding reliable multitasking.
Manufacturer & Model Specifications
- Brand: Samsung
- Part Number: M321R8GA0PB2-CCPEC
- Configuration: Single module (1x64GB)
Key Specifications of Samsung M321R8GA0PB2-CCPEC
- Memory Type: DDR5 SDRAM
- Module Type: RDIMM (Registered DIMM)
- Capacity: 64GB
- Speed: 6400MT/s (PC5-51200)
- Form Factor: 288-pin DIMM
- Error Correction: ECC (Error-Correcting Code)
- Voltage: 1.1V standard operating voltage

Comparison with Other DDR5 Memory Types
The Samsung M321R8GA0PB2-CCPEC stands out among other DDR5 modules due to its enterprise-grade features and build quality. Compared to standard unbuffered DIMMs (UDIMMs) or SO-DIMMs used in desktops and laptops, RDIMMs provide superior scalability, reliability, and ECC capabilities.
RDIMM vs UDIMM vs LRDIMM
- RDIMM (Registered DIMM): Offers a register between DRAM modules and the memory controller, enhancing signal integrity and allowing higher capacity configurations.
- UDIMM (Unbuffered DIMM): Common in consumer desktops, UDIMMs lack ECC and are not suitable for servers.
- LRDIMM (Load Reduced DIMM): Ideal for very high-density applications but with slightly higher latency compared to RDIMMs.
RDIMM for Enterprise Use
RDIMMs strike a balance between performance and capacity. They are ideal for virtual machines, databases, and memory-intensive applications, making them the preferred choice for most enterprise-grade servers.

Security and Data Protection Features
Security is paramount in modern IT environments, and ECC memory plays a crucial role in safeguarding against data corruption. The Samsung M321R8GA0PB2-CCPEC features robust error correction protocols that detect and correct multi-bit memory faults before they lead to data loss or system instability.
Protection Against Soft Errors
Soft errors caused by cosmic rays or electrical interference can result in system crashes or data anomalies. With ECC-enabled RDIMMs, such risks are mitigated through real-time error detection and correction mechanisms.

Maintenance, Monitoring, and Lifecycle Management
Samsung DDR5 RDIMM modules support SPD (Serial Presence Detect) and temperature monitoring sensors that help IT managers monitor memory health and performance. Integration with server management software enables predictive maintenance and resource optimization.
